## Onboarding: Receiptly mailer

Receiptly sends donation receipts for the Lanternwood Fund within five minutes of a confirmed gift. Locally, you run the worker against the sandbox mail relay so no real donors are touched. Clone the repo, copy env.sample to .env, and fill in the queue name and sender address — those are documented inline. The relay also needs an authentication credential, which the sandbox dashboard generates per developer; we rotate these quarterly. Once you have yours, add this line to your .env:

vault entry, tahof-kagaf: RELAY_SECRET29=204336efb478d76ba1bde1bd23fbf

## Data Stores — Splitwire Assignment Service

Splitwire persists experiment assignments in a single Postgres cluster (region: Veldram-East). Assignments are immutable; writes occur only on first bucketing. No PII beyond hashed subject keys. Reads go through the replica pool; the primary accepts writes from the bucketing workers only. Access is restricted to the splitwire service role. The primary is reached via the connection string below.

database URL for bahop-yagep: mssql://sildor_svc:35ha7jz@db-fb6d.nelvrodyn.example:5432/casath

This PR speeds up template rendering in Mosswire's notification service. Previously each ticket reply re-parsed the full template tree, which caused the lag support noticed on busy mornings. We now compile templates once and cache them per locale, cutting render time roughly in half on staging. No changes to template syntax. The cache settings shipped with this release are shown here.

tuning table, kawep-tawif:
CAPS = {
    "olidor": 80,
    "belion": 7,
    "quenys": 225,
    "druox": 839,
    "fraath": 482,
}

Welcome to the Harrowfell storage team. Cold storage buckets under the Coldbarrow tier are archived quarterly and become read-only once sealed. Normal access goes through the Lanternway request queue, which can take up to two business days. If an incident requires immediate retrieval — legal hold, corruption audit, failed restore — use break-glass access instead. Open the emergency console, select the sealed bucket, and confirm the audit prompt. The console will then ask for the recovery passphrase shown below.

strongbox words: druath-quenael